Patent number: 6180825
Abstract: A process for preparing a catalyst comprises: admixing metal compounds, at least one of which is an oxygen containing compound, and at least one solvent to form a solution; removing the solvent from the solution to obtain a catalyst precursor; and calcining the catalyst precursor under an inert atmosphere to form a catalyst having the formula
AaMmNnXxOo
wherein a, m, n, x and o are the molar proportions of A, M, N, X and O, respectively, and o is dependent on the oxidation state of the elements A, M, N and X, wherein A is Mo, W, Fe, Nb, Ta, Zr, Ru or mixtures thereof, M is V, Ce, Cr or mixtures thereof, N is Te, Bi, Sb, Se or mixtures thereof, and X is Nb, Ta, W, Ti, Al, Zr, Cr, Mn, Fe, Ru, Co, Rh, Ni, Pd, Pt, Sb, Bi, B, In, Ce or mixtures thereof. The catalyst is useful for the gas phase oxidation of alkanes to unsaturated aldehydes or carboxylic acids.
